Philippians 2:6-11
2
6
who, though he was in the form of God, did not count equality with God a thing to be grasped,
2
7
but emptied himself, taking the form of a servant, being born in the likeness of men.
2
8
And being found in human form he humbled himself and became obedient unto death, even death on a cross.
2
9
Therefore God has highly exalted him and bestowed on him the name which is above every name,
2
10
[
Is.45.23
. ]
that at the name of Jesus every knee should bow, in heaven and on earth and under the earth,
2
11
and every tongue confess that Jesus Christ is Lord, to the glory of God the Father.
